Q: Is 15,040,999 a Prime Number?
A: Yes, 15,040,999 is a prime number.
A prime number is a natural number, greater than one, that can only be divided by 1 and itself.
The number 15040999 can be evenly divided by 1 and 15,040,999, with no remainder.
Since 15,040,999 can be divided by just 1 and 15,040,999, it is a prime number.
